eq1 y = 2x + 3
eq2 y = 1x + 2
What is the solution for eq1 and eq 2? Remember we are looking for the "common" x and y pairs that solve BOTH equations.
Are any of the following (x,y) pairs a solution to the above systems of equations? (2, 4) ? (-1, 1) ? Why?

set y = y
2x+3 = x+2
x = -1
sub back into either original equation
y = x+2 ---> y = -1+2 = 1
so x=-1, y = 1 is the solution
sub those values back into both equations, they work for both
(2,4) works in the 2nd but not the 1st.
